World Innovation Summit for Health (WISH)
Doha - QNA

The World Innovation Summit for Health (WISH) has announced its first 'Innovation Showcases' competition, giving healthcare innovators the chance to demonstrate their work in front of more than 1,000 global experts and decision-makers at the next Summit taking place on 17-18 February 2015.
'Innovation Showcase' pods were introduced at the inaugural Summit in December 2013 to provide a dedicated space where delegates could meet promising innovators and experience their projects first-hand. This year, WISH has opened the Innovation Showcase selection process in order to highlight innovations in a range of fields that have the potential to help transform healthcare worldwide.
In order to be considered, innovators with fully developed projects are invited to submit a two-minute video explaining the benefits of their product, service or digital solution. While projects in any field relevant to healthcare innovation are eligible, the 2015 Summit will focus on the seven specific challenges of: Communicating Complex Health Messages; Delivering Affordable Cancer Care; Dementia; Diabetes; Patient Safety; Universal Health Coverage; and Mental Wellbeing in Children and Young People.
Winners will be selected by Professor the Lord Darzi of Denham, Executive Chair of WISH, along with the curation team of Tim Brown of global ideas consultancy IDEO, and Bright Simons, President of mPedigree Network and social innovator and entrepreneur.
Professor the Lord Darzi of Denham, said: "The Innovation Showcases are a fantastic example of how we capture and disseminate information about valuable but previously underexposed innovations, and were undoubtedly one of the most popular features of the inaugural Summit. By opening up the application process this year, we want to inspire grassroots innovators, invite them into our global community, and give them the unique chance to attract support and investment from the individuals and organizations that are in a position to help them make a real difference to the lives of millions of people." The competition closes on 31 October 2014. To submit an application or find out more about the Innovation Showcases competition, entrants should visit the website at: http://www.wish.org.qa/2015-summit/innovation-showcases/. Qatar Foundation has established WISH to ensure impactful outcomes in healthcare innovation in Qatar, regionally, and globally. Through WISH, Qatar Foundation is supporting the nation in establishing healthcare initiatives for the benefit of the globe while remaining closely aligned to the vision of Her Highness Sheikha Moza bint Nasser, its Chairperson.
